Pine seeds are one of solid waste available in our country. Generally, oil is extracted from non-edible seeds by pyrolysis or by crushing. Three products are usually obtained in a pyrolysis process: liquid, solid char and gases [3,4]. Another common way of oil extraction from non-edible seeds is solvent extraction method.

The solvent extraction approach was used to convert the pine seed biomass solid waste into bio-oil (Islama et al., 2015). In their conversion process, hexane was used as the solvent in the form of miscella known as a mixture of solvent and oil. After the extraction of oil, the distillation process was used to retrieve the solvent.
- How to extract oil from rain tree seeds?
- The extraction of oil from rain tree seeds was carried out using the soxhlet apparatus assisted solvent extraction technique. The traditional food grade n-hexane solvent was utilized for the oil extraction method. Three extraction parameters, such as powder weight, solvent volume, and extraction time, were optimized using RSM based on BBD.
- How is oil extracted from oilseeds?
- Conventional oil extraction from oilseeds has been performed by hydraulic pressing, expeller pressing and solvent extraction (SE) [ 1 ]. Among these methods, solvent extraction has been widely adapted for economical and practical concerns.

- What is solvent extraction?
- Solvent extraction is a means of separation of the oil from oil-bearing materials with the aid of solvents. There are various organic and inorganic solvents used to extract oils from seeds. The most commonly utilized solvents for the extraction process are methanol, ethanol, hexane, chloroform, petroleum ether, and isopropyl alcohol.
